Happy Small Business Week!

It’s that time of the year, Happy National Small Business Week!

Small businesses are the heart of our economy and entrepreneurship should be celebrated.
More than half of Americans either own or work for a small business; and they create about two out of every three new jobs in the U.S. each year.

The SBA celebrates “National Small Business Week” during the first week of May, since 1963. This celebration recognizes a distinguished group of Business Owners every year. Also, this week is also about the resources offered to entrepreneurs and motivate them to keep moving forward.
